Mohsin Naqvi
Mohsin Naqvi FCI National Judge (Can Award CACIB to Labradors, Pointers, German Shorthaired Pointers & Golden Retrievers)

Mohsin Naqvi, a well known businessman and philanthropist from Azad Kashmir, has been deeply involved in the canine world for nearly 30 years. His deep understanding of canine behavior, genetics and training has made him a respected figure in the field. His journey began when he first started breeding Great Danes and Pointers in 1995, gradually expanding his expertise to include other breeds such as Labrador Retrievers, German Shepherd Dogs and Golden Retrievers.

Driven by his passion for dogs, Mohsin played a key role in introducing the culture of dog breeding and showing to Azad Kashmir. Recognizing the lack of organized platforms for dog enthusiasts, he arranged the first-ever dog show in Azad Kashmir, creating a space for breeders, trainers, and dog lovers to connect and exchange knowledge. This initiative marked a significant step in integrating the region into the broader canine community.

As the founder and president of the Kashmir Kennel Club he has organized multiple events, providing a platform for local breeders and dog owners to showcase their dogs and learn from each other. 

His kennel prefix,  “Neelum”,  is a well-known name locally and internationally. He prides himself on importing quality dogs and continuing that excellence in his breeding practices. In the last decade, he has constantly participated in dog shows across the country, winning titles ranging from VA1 to best in show.

He became an FCI Judge in 2025.
